文件名称:scene-switcher
文件大小:44KB
文件格式:ZIP
更新时间:2024-05-22 17:43:14
TypeScript
场景切换器 此回购正在进行中 scene-switcher是React的声明式视图路由器,使您可以轻松地根据与浏览器无关的路由来处理视图之间的交换。 它可以与路由器(如react-router )一起(或不与之一起)用作非URL驱动的视图更改(如模式,向导等)的管理器。 该程序包是使用TypeScript构建的,因此包含了类型。 入门 npm i scene-switcher scene-switcher具有与react-router v4相似的语法和功能。 请记住,这些路径不是浏览器url路径, scene-switcher器不会挂接到浏览器历史记录中,也不会替代完整的浏览器路由器解决方案。 import { Provider } from "scene-switcher" ; const App = ( ) => ( < Provider> < Scen
【文件预览】:
scene-switcher-master
----.gitignore(48B)
----package.json(522B)
----tsconfig.json(354B)
----README.md(2KB)
----example()
--------scenes()
--------index.html(166B)
--------index.tsx(604B)
----lib()
--------Provider.tsx(1KB)
--------LinkButton.tsx(472B)
--------MemoryHistoryManager.tsx(1KB)
--------Redirect.tsx(605B)
--------ForwardButton.tsx(513B)
--------HistoryManager.tsx(845B)
--------Scene.tsx(1KB)
--------withSceneContext.tsx(353B)
--------BackButton.tsx(487B)
--------Context.tsx(298B)
----.npmignore(37B)
----index.tsx(704B)
----yarn.lock(128KB)